If you want to learn a language and not forget it 2 years later, you need to make it as easy as possible. Start off reading until you can read a Russian book relatively easily. Then listen to audio books while reading, then be able to write Russian, probably grammar books, finally be able to speak it. Don't go to the next phase until you are good with the current phase.
I'd suggest going on Anki and downloading 1000 most common Russian words. Learn say 3-7 a day, then download Russian phrases while stil learning new words which are in the phrases.
